Hey, @Anubhav Saini! I understand you’ve attempted to practice your skills on shape design and simplification. When I analyze your drawings, I do notice there’s an intention to simplify the anatomical atributes of the figure - however, I believe you can “power up” this intention by clearly anchoring your simplification choices on principles of gesture and design such as the ones Stan talks about in his How to Draw Gesture lesson: tension X relaxation; angles X curves. And, also, other types of visual contrast: big X small; empty X full; tight X loose; flowing X zig-zaggy… among other possibilities. Overall, “creating contrasts” is a key idea about shape design which you might like to keep on the back of your mind as you draw and which can let you guide yourself to make choices about how your drawings will look in such a way that the results may feel not so random or haphzard, but rather more deliberate, assertive and even appealing. I think this assertiveness and deliberacy has a lot to do with what @Steve Lenze meant when he commented about being more precise with the shapes. I think the problem is that you are not being precise about your shapes, and the perspective that they are in. This is the most important thing that you need to know to draw comics, especially because they are drawn with line only. You need to really slow down and think about the shapes and their perspective.
